Гид по технологиям

Как поддерживать точное время на компьютере с Windows 7

7 min read Windows Обновлено 03 Jan 2026
Как поддерживать точное время в Windows 7
Как поддерживать точное время в Windows 7

Иконка или скриншот синхронизации времени Windows

firstimage=”https://www.makeuseof.com/wp-content/uploads/2011/01/SyncTime11.png”

Синхронизация системного времени в Windows

Почему это важно

Когда вы редактируете или сохраняете документы, в них проставляется отметка времени на основании системных часов. Если системные часы идут неправильно, неверными будут электронные письма, журналы чатов, расписания записи телепередач и другие события. Небольшое смещение в секундах может привести к проблемам в синхронизации облачных резервных копий, разладке аудита безопасности и ошибкам в планировщиках задач.

Короткое определение: NTP (Network Time Protocol) — сетевой протокол для синхронизации часов компьютеров с источником времени.

Основные подходы, описанные в статье

  • Синхронизация компьютера с интернет-серверами времени (NTP).
  • Создание кастомного расписания синхронизации через «Планировщик заданий» Windows.
  • Использование сторонних инструментов (Atomic Clock Sync, AtomTime и др.).
  • Диагностика проблем с аппаратными и программными причинителями дрейфа времени.

Синхронизируйте компьютер с интернет-временем

В Windows 7 по умолчанию синхронизация с интернет-сервером времени выполняется примерно раз в неделю. Этот режим подходит для большинства пользователей, но если вам нужна большая точность — придётся вмешаться.

Перед любыми действиями убедитесь, что дата на компьютере корректна — при неправильной дате синхронизация по сети не сработает. Также проверьте, что брандмауэр не блокирует протокол NTP (UDP-порт 123).

Если встроенный механизм не синхронизируется со списком серверов, проверьте настройки службы времени Windows и параметры системы безопасности.

Параметры синхронизации времени Windows

Важно: стандартный инструмент Windows не позволяет изменить расписание синхронизации и не всегда даёт возможность добавить пользовательские серверы времени.

Создайте собственное расписание синхронизации через Планировщик заданий

Если внутренние часы «убегают» сильнее, чем на несколько секунд, можно настроить более частую синхронизацию через «Планировщик заданий». Ниже — пошаговая инструкция и готовый чек-лист.

Шаги (коротко):

  1. Откройте «Пуск» → введите «Планировщик заданий» и откройте его.
  2. Перейдите «Библиотека планировщика заданий» → Microsoft → Windows → Синхронизация времени (Time Synchronization).
  3. Нажмите «Создать задачу».

Подробная инструкция и переводы UI-элементов (русская локализация Windows):

  • В окне «Создать задачу» на вкладке «Общие» нажмите «Изменить пользователя или группу…» и укажите аккаунт LOCAL SERVICE (локальная служба).
  • Установите флажок «Выполнять с наивысшими правами». В поле «Настроить для» выберите вашу ОС.
  • Перейдите на вкладку «Триггеры», нажмите «Создать…», задайте желаемое расписание синхронизации (интервалы — например, каждые 1–6 часов) и убедитесь, что включена опция «Включить».
  • На вкладке «Действия» нужно создать два действия: сначала запустить службу времени, затем выполнить саму команду синхронизации.

Первое действие:

  • Действие: Запустить программу
  • Программа/скрипт: %windir%\system32\sc.exe
  • Добавить аргументы: start w32time task_started

Второе действие:

  • Действие: Запустить программу
  • Программа/скрипт: %windir%\system32\w32tm.exe
  • Добавить аргументы: /resync
%windir%\system32\sc.exe start w32time task_started
%windir%\system32\w32tm.exe /resync
  • На вкладке «Условия» снимите флажок «Запускать задачу только при питании от сети переменного тока», но поставьте галочку «Запускать только при наличии подключения» (парафраз).
  • На вкладке «Параметры» включите «Выполнять задачу как можно скорее после пропуска запланированного запуска».

Тестирование: намеренно измените системное время и запустите созданную задачу вручную (правый клик → «Запустить»). Проверьте события в «Просмотре событий» Windows и журнал службы w32time.

Планировщик заданий: создание задачи синхронизации времени

Настройка действий планировщика для синхронизации времени

Резюме по планировщику: такой подход даёт гибкий контроль частоты синхронизации и позволяет запускать сервис времени даже при разных условиях питания и сетевых сценариях.

Поддержание точного времени с помощью сторонних инструментов

Стандартная служба Windows Time (w32time) по умолчанию синхронизирует редко и официально не предназначена для задач с высокой точностью. Microsoft прямо указывает: «Мы не гарантируем и не поддерживаем точность службы W32Time между узлами в сети. Служба W32Time не является полнофункциональным решением NTP для приложений, чувствительных ко времени.»

Если вам нужна лучшая точность и удобный интерфейс — рассмотрите сторонние утилиты.

  • Atomic Clock Sync — простой инструмент для проверки и настройки интервала синхронизации и ремонта службы Windows Time. Поддерживается на Windows NT4 — Windows 7.
  • AtomTime — более продвинутый инструмент с множеством настроек: интервал обновления, автозапуск, отображение локального/UTC времени в трей, список серверов.

Интерфейс AtomTime: настройки обновления времени

Ключевые опции AtomTime:

  • Выполнение: установить интервал обновления и автозапуск при старте системы.
  • Отображение: показывать локальное или GMT/UTC время, показывать дату в области уведомлений.
  • Серверы времени: использовать предустановленные атомные серверы или добавить свои.

Список серверов времени и параметры AtomTime

Также обратите внимание на инструменты от NIST (NIST Internet Time Service), которые обещают точность в миллисекундном диапазоне при корректной настройке, хотя тесты на разных конфигурациях Windows могут давать разные результаты.

Когда синхронизация по сети не помогает — возможные причины

  • Разряженная или неисправная CMOS/BIOS батарея: при отключении питания BIOS может терять время.
  • Неверно настроенный часовой пояс или правила перехода на летнее/зимнее время.
  • Виртуальные машины: гипервизор может «подбрасывать» время гостевым ОС.
  • Проблемы с интернет‑подключением или блокировка UDP/123 на маршрутизаторе/файрволе.
  • Проблемы с правами служб: служба w32time не может стартовать под нужной учётной записью.
  • Сбой аппаратных часов на материнской плате или редкие аппаратные неисправности.

Примечание: в ряде случаев причина дрейфа — комплексная (несколько факторов одновременно).

Быстрая методология диагностики (mini‑methodology)

  1. Проверьте дату/время и часовой пояс в «Параметрах даты и времени».
  2. Убедитесь, что служба Windows Time запущена: services.msc → Windows Time (w32time).
  3. Проверьте, не блокируется ли NTP-порт (UDP 123) на локальном брандмауэре или маршрутизаторе.
  4. Посмотрите логи: Просмотр событий → Журналы Windows → Система (фильтр по источнику Time-Service/w32time).
  5. Если подозреваете аппаратную проблему — проверьте CMOS-батарею и BIOS.
  6. Для виртуальных машин проверьте параметры синхронизации времени гипервизора.

Чек-листы по ролям

Для системного администратора — быстрый чек-лист:

  • Установить централизованный NTP-сервер в сети (если есть внутренняя инфраструктура).
  • Проверить групповые политики, влияющие на службу времени (GPO: Windows Time Service).
  • Настроить Планировщик заданий с интервалом, подходящим для инфраструктуры.
  • Мониторить метрики дрейфа времени и логи w32time.
  • План замены батареи BIOS и проверка оборудования.

Для обычного пользователя — минимальные шаги:

  • Убедиться, что в настройках времени включена синхронизация с интернет‑сервером.
  • Проверить часовой пояс и дату/время вручную.
  • Установить простую утилиту (Atomic Clock Sync или AtomTime) при необходимости.
  • Сообщить администратору, если проблема повторяется после перезагрузки.

Критерии приёмки

  • Система успешно выполняет синхронизацию по расписанию (проверено в журнале событий).
  • Отметки времени в файлах/логах соответствуют ожидаемому локальному времени.
  • Разница между локальным временем и эталоном NTP стабильно не превышает заранее согласованного допускa (например, несколько секунд — в зависимости от требований).
  • При ручном запуске команды w32tm /resync команда возвращает успешный результат.

Альтернативные подходы и когда их применять

  • Если вам нужна микроточность (милисекунды) — используйте специализированные NTP-демоны/решения и аппаратные GPS/NTP-референсы. Для таких задач Windows w32time обычно не подходит.
  • В виртуализованных средах синхронию лучше делегировать гипервизору или использовать синхронизацию с хоста, а не полагаться только на внутреннюю службу гостевой ОС.
  • Для домашнего использования чаще всего достаточно Atomic Clock Sync или AtomTime с частотой обновления 1–6 часов.

Таблица сравнения (качественно)

  • Windows Time (w32time): встроено, просто, синхронизирует редко, не гарантирует высокую точность.
  • Atomic Clock Sync: простой интерфейс, ремонт службы, подходит для большинства пользователей.
  • AtomTime: гибкие настройки, управление серверами и отображением, подходит продвинутым пользователям.
  • NIST/специализированные клиенты: потенциально высокая точность, требует дополнительной настройки.

Примеры тестов/приёмки

  • Тест 1 — Ручная проверка: сбить системное время на 5 минут, запустить задачу синхронизации, подтвердить восстановление корректного времени и запись события в журнале.
  • Тест 2 — Стабильность: зафиксировать дрейф в течение 24 часов без рестартов; если дрейф превышает допустимый порог — изучить аппаратную часть.

Частые вопросы (коротко)

В: Поможет ли это исправить разницу в несколько минут?
О: Да, при корректной конфигурации и доступе к NTP‑серверу сеть исправит значительную часть смещения. Если проблема аппаратная — синхронизация будет временным решением.

В: Можно ли указать локальный NTP-сервер?
О: Да — через реестр, групповые политики или сторонние клиенты; в Планировщике можно запускать команды w32tm с нужными параметрами.

Итог и рекомендации

Поддерживать точное время в Windows 7 можно несколькими способами: встроенной синхронизацией (по умолчанию раз в неделю), созданием собственных задач в Планировщике для более частой синхронизации и использованием сторонних утилит для удобства и гибкости. Перед любыми действиями проверьте дату и часовой пояс, доступность UDP‑123 и состояние CMOS-батареи. Если вам важна микроточность — рассматривайте специализированные NTP-решения или аппаратные референсы.

Важно: если системное дрейфование сохраняется после всех настроек, проверьте аппаратную часть и виртуализацию — большинство длительных проблем именно там и возникает.

Спасибо за чтение — напишите в комментариях, какие инструменты и расписания вы используете для синхронизации системного времени.

Image Credit: robodread

Поделиться: X/Twitter Facebook LinkedIn Telegram
Автор
Редакция

Похожие материалы

Коллекции Disney+: как найти всё в одном месте
Streaming

Коллекции Disney+: как найти всё в одном месте

Как применить фан-перевод к ROM-файлу
Ретро игры

Как применить фан-перевод к ROM-файлу

Наложенный платёж в WooCommerce — как подключить
WooCommerce

Наложенный платёж в WooCommerce — как подключить

Как деактивировать сообщество WhatsApp
WhatsApp

Как деактивировать сообщество WhatsApp

Spotify падает в Windows 11 — как исправить
Техподдержка

Spotify падает в Windows 11 — как исправить

Визуализаторы дискового пространства для Linux
Linux

Визуализаторы дискового пространства для Linux